10) DLED_V_SW1/DLED_V_SW2 (Digital LED Strip Power Select Jumpers)
The jumpers allow you to select the supply voltage of the D_LED1 and D_LED2 headers. Be sure to
verify the voltage requirements of your digital LED strip and set the correct voltage with this jumper before
connection. Incorrect connection may lead to the damage of the LED strip.
1
1
1-2: 5V (Default)
2-3: 12V
DLED_V_SW1
DLED_V_SW2
1
1
1-2: 5V (Default)
2-3: 12V

D_LED1/D_LED2 (Digital LED Strip Headers)
The headers can be used to connect a standard 5050 digital LED strip, with maximum power rating of 5A
(12V or 5V) and maximum number of 1000 LEDs. There are 12V and 5V digital LED strips. Be sure to
verify the voltage requirements of your digital LED strip and set the DLED_V_SW1 and DLED_V_SW2
jumpers accordingly.
Pin No.
Deļ¬nition
1
V
2
D
3
No Pin
4
G

Connect one end of the included digital
LED strip adapter cable to this header
and the other end to your digital LED
strip. The power pin (marked with a
triangle on the plug) of the LED strip must
be connected to Pin 1 of the digital LED
strip header. Incorrect connection may
lead to the damage of the LED strip.
